## Break-Glass Access: Driftwing SDK Parity

Heads up, future maintainers: the Kotlin and Swift clients for Driftwing are *supposed* to be at feature parity, but the Swift one lags on emergency token refresh. If both SDKs fail during an incident, use the break-glass vault in the Larkspur console. You'll need the recovery passphrase to unlock it, so keep this page handy. It's the line right below this sentence.

strongbox words: druvan-lamys-eliius-jorax-istox-soreth-ulays-gilix-ralix-oliiel-norwyn-casvan-praius

Subject: Studio access this week — training video shoot

Hi all,

Thanks for coming in to film the training series at Quillmore House. The studio is on the third floor, left out of the lifts and through the double doors marked 'Media Suite.' Tea point is next door — help yourselves. Please load kit in before 9:00 if you can, as the goods lift gets busy after that. The studio door stays locked between sessions, so you'll need to let yourselves in each time using the pass code below.

turnstile pass: bdg-H-52

MEMO — Project Ashgrove Delay

Welcome aboard. Quick heads-up before your first steering meeting: Project Ashgrove, our warehouse automation rollout, has slipped about four months. The Torvik conveyor integration took longer than promised, and we lost two engineers to the Pellman launch. Costs are still inside contingency, barely. Team morale is fine; they just need a decision on phasing. The bigger picture on why Ashgrove matters to next year's plan is noted below.

management briefing: Headcount on the Belix team goes from 60 to 93 by the end of November. Gross margin on Belix came in at 23 percent against a plan of 47 percent.

**Ticket: Health checks failing behind balancer**

Plugin hosts on the Fennel cluster intermittently return 503 on `/healthz`. The balancer marks nodes down even though the app is up. Root cause: health endpoint does a live DB ping that times out under load. Plugin authors should cache the ping result for 10s. To test, point your plugin at the database below.

database URL for hawip-kagap: redis://rusok_svc:bMCaqek7MRWIOJ@db-8501.zarqeltech.corp:5432/sileth